Background
The vertical drilling machine processes a hole in a workpiece by using a drill, and usually, the drill rotates as a main motion and the drill moves axially as a feed motion. When the work piece is drilled through a hole, the non-motorized (manual) feeding is usually adopted, so that the force cannot be timely recovered at the moment of drilling through the work piece due to poor force control, a body part mistakenly touches equipment or the axial feeding distance of a main shaft is increased to touch the work piece to loosen the work piece, the main shaft drives the work piece to swing, unsafe accidents are caused, and the defect to be improved exists.

Detailed Description
The present invention will be described in detail with reference to the accompanying drawings and specific embodiments.
The utility model relates to a drill bit protection type upright drill, as figure 1, including base 1, be fixed with bracing piece 2 on the base 1, base 1 is fixed with belt drilling mechanism 3 through bracing piece 2, still is fixed with elevating system between base 1 and the belt drilling mechanism 3, and elevating system is used for lift operation platform 6, and 6 bottoms of operation platform are provided with protection bearing 10, and protection bearing 10 can remove in 6 bottoms of operation platform.
As shown in fig. 2 to 4, the protective bearing 10 is fixed on a sliding sleeve 73, the sliding sleeve 73 is sleeved on a sliding rod 71, sliding members are fixed at two ends of the sliding rod 71, the sliding rod 71 can translate at the bottom of the operating platform 6 through a sliding groove 62, specifically, the sliding grooves 62 are arranged at two sides of the operating platform 6, fixing members 72 are fixed at two ends of the sliding rod 71, one end of each fixing member 72 is fixed at an end of the sliding rod 71, a ball 74 is fixed at the other end of the fixing member 72, and the ball 74 is clamped inside the sliding groove 62.
The protective bearing 10 is fixed on the sliding sleeve 73 through a bearing seat 11, the bearing seat 11 is a double-lug horizontal bearing seat or a four-lug horizontal bearing seat, the bearing seat 11 can be fixed on the operating platform 6 through screws, a hollow groove 63 is further formed in the operating platform 6, and a buffer groove 75 is formed in the position, close to the bearing hole, of the sliding rod 71.
As shown in fig. 1 and 5, the belt drilling mechanism 3 includes a belt protective housing 31, the belt protective housing 31 is fixed to the support rod 2, a motor shaft 34 and a drill shaft 35 are fixed inside the belt protective housing 31, the motor shaft 34 and the drill shaft 35 are driven by a belt 33, a drill motor 5 and a drill 9 are respectively fixed to the motor shaft 34 and the drill shaft 35, the drill 9 extends out of the belt protective housing 31, and a laser light for alignment is fixed to the drill 9.
Wherein elevating system includes lead screw motor 4, and lead screw motor 4 fixes at belt protective housing 31 top, and belt protective housing 31 top has still opened lead screw hole 32, and lead screw motor 4 is fixed with lead screw 8's one end, and lead screw 8's the other end passes through lead screw bearing 12 to be fixed on base 1, and last threaded hole 61 of opening of operation platform 6, operation platform 6 cup joints with operation platform 6 through threaded hole 61.
The principle of the utility model is that:
when a workpiece is drilled, the protective bearing 10 is aligned to the bottom of the drill bit 9 and the bottom of the operating platform 6 and fixed, so that when the spindle drill bit 9 drills through the workpiece, the steel plate of the inner ring of the protective bearing 10 transversely prevents the spindle from axially feeding and can drive the inner ring of the bearing to rotate, the buffer effect is achieved while blocking, the phenomenon that the workpiece is drilled through at one moment is avoided in sequence, and safety accidents are caused by the fact that a body part is mistakenly touched by equipment or the workpiece is thrown due to poor force control.
The utility model discloses a during the user mode, according to the removal of drill bit 9, protection bearing 10 needs to be fixed after the bottom of operation platform 6 moves different positions, slide bar 71 both ends all are fixed with mounting 72, mounting 72 can be through the bottom translation of ball 74 doing platform 6, slide bar 71 and sliding sleeve 73 cooperation can make protection bearing 10 translate on slide bar 71, protection bearing 10 can move the arbitrary scope that drilling probably reaches according to above-mentioned mechanism, after aiming at drill bit 9, adopt the fix with screw back on operation platform 6 platform at the earhole through bearing frame 11, can accomplish the drilling task.
